All legitimate online casinos operating from outside of Canada are mainly from Malta, Alderney, Gibraltar and Curacao and are governed by their respective gaming authorities. Licences must be maintained from the authority and a series of established and transparent guidelines must be met. Gambling at online casinos outside the trusted jurisdictions or that are not signed up to a licencing authority should be avoided.

Any company that wants to provide gambling services must be licensed in the province they plan to operate. Each province has a local government, and gambling providers must comply with the local laws. Licensing not only provides gaming companies with eligibility, but it’s a crucial part of the safety of gamblers.

The Criminal Code of Canada sets out the foundational national rules around betting and gaming, while leaving provinces and territories the right to licence and regulate gaming locally.
While not a gambling-specific law, FINTRAC regulations require casinos, both land-based and online, to report suspicious transactions as part of Canada’s anti-money laundering efforts. Each province and territory in Canada have their own Gaming Act or equivalent legislation that regulates gambling within its jurisdiction. These acts cover licensing, operation, and regulation of casinos, including online platforms if they exist.
